Key Components of Digital Rights Management Technologies

Digital rights management technologies rely on several key components to effectively safeguard digital content. Encryption is fundamental, transforming content into a protected format that is only accessible with authorized decryption keys. This prevents unauthorized access or copying during transmission and storage.

Access control mechanisms are also vital, ensuring only authorized users can view or use digital content. These include user authentication processes, such as passwords or biometric verification, coupled with license management systems that define user permissions and usage rights.

Digital rights management technologies incorporate license management components, which specify the scope of content usage, such as viewing duration or copying rights. These licenses are often embedded within the content or managed via external servers, enabling dynamic control of digital rights.

Additionally, reporting and monitoring features are integrated to track content usage and enforce compliance. These components help content providers detect violations and gather usage data, which underpin the overall effectiveness of digital rights management technologies in protecting intellectual property in the digital age.

Types of Digital Rights Management Technologies in Practice

There are several common types of digital rights management technologies currently in use, each serving different purposes based on content type and distribution needs. These technologies are designed to control access, prevent unauthorized copying, and enforce usage restrictions.

One widely implemented type is encryption-based DRM, which encrypts digital content and restricts access through authentication. Examples include Adobe Content Server and Apple FairPlay, primarily used for e-books, music, and video streaming services. These systems prevent unauthorized distribution or copying of protected content.

Another prevalent type involves licensing management, which governs how digital content can be used once access is granted. Technologies such as Microsoft’s PlayReady or Google’s Widevine enable content providers to define specific usage rights, like playback duration or device limitations.

Digital watermarking also plays a significant role by embedding invisible identifiers into digital media. This technique helps trace content and detect unauthorized distribution, often used for sensitive or high-value media.

In practice, these types often work together to enhance content protection, balancing rights enforcement with user accessibility within the digital environment.

Role of Cryptography in Digital Rights Management

Cryptography plays a vital role in Digital Rights Management technologies by providing secure encryption methods to protect digital content. It ensures that only authorized users can access or decrypt protected media, safeguarding intellectual property rights.

Encryption algorithms convert readable content into unreadable data, preventing unauthorized copying or distribution. Digital Rights Management systems utilize symmetric and asymmetric cryptography to enhance content security and authentication processes.

Key management is central in DRM, involving encryption keys that control access to protected content. Secure key distribution methods, often protected by cryptographic protocols, prevent interception or unauthorized access.

Overall, cryptography underpins the confidentiality, integrity, and authentication aspects of Digital Rights Management technologies, enabling effective content protection in the digital age.

Potential barriers for legitimate users

Digital Rights Management Technologies, while safeguarding content creators’ rights, can also create barriers for legitimate users. These barriers often stem from overly restrictive DRM systems that restrict user freedoms and access. For example, limitations on the number of devices or copies a user can make can hinder convenient content usage.

Such restrictions may lead to frustration among consumers, who might find it difficult to access or transfer purchased content across different platforms or devices. This can diminish the user experience and potentially discourage legal content consumption. Additionally, DRM systems that require continuous online verification can cause accessibility issues during connectivity disruptions.

Another concern involves compatibility issues. DRM-protected content may not work seamlessly across all devices or media players, creating further obstacles for consumers trying to access their legally purchased content. These barriers highlight the tension between protecting intellectual property and ensuring user rights and convenience in the digital age.

Case Studies of Digital Rights Management Technologies in Action

Several notable case studies illustrate the application of digital rights management technologies across various media sectors. For instance, Apple’s FairPlay DRM system in iTunes effectively restricts unauthorized copying, ensuring content protection while allowing legitimate users to access music across devices. This technology exemplifies how DRM can support digital distribution and rights enforcement in the music industry.

In the film industry, Digital Cinema Package (DCP) encryption employs robust cryptographic protocols to secure high-value content. Studios utilize Digital Rights Management Technologies to prevent piracy during theatrical releases, maintaining control over distribution and playback. This approach balances content security with consumer access, demonstrating the practical deployment of DRM in safeguarding cinematic works.

Furthermore, streaming platforms like Netflix rely on advanced DRM systems such as Google Widevine and Microsoft PlayReady. These technologies enable secure streaming of content to authorized devices, protecting rights holders against interception and illegal sharing. They also provide a seamless viewing experience, illustrating how DRM technologies integrate with digital content distribution strategies.
